    What Exactly Are Zero Deposit Car Finance Deals?

    Zero deposit car finance is precisely what it sounds like: a car finance agreement that doesn't require you to put down any initial payment. Traditionally, when you finance a car, you'd need to pay a deposit, which could be a significant chunk of money. This deposit reduces the amount you need to borrow, lowering your monthly payments and potentially the overall cost of the finance. However, with a zero deposit deal, you skip this initial payment and finance the entire value of the car. This can be a game-changer for many people who don't have the savings readily available for a deposit. Zero deposit car finance opens doors for those who need a car urgently but haven't had the chance to save up a substantial amount. It's particularly appealing for young professionals, families facing unexpected expenses, or anyone looking to manage their finances carefully without a large upfront outlay. The flexibility offered by these deals can make car ownership accessible to a wider range of individuals, removing a significant barrier that often prevents people from acquiring the vehicles they need for work, family, and daily life. Keep in mind that while you avoid the initial deposit, you'll still need to cover the monthly finance payments, which might be higher compared to deals with a deposit. It's crucial to assess your budget and ensure you can comfortably afford these payments before committing to the agreement. Also, remember that the total cost of borrowing might be higher due to the absence of a deposit, so carefully compare different finance options to make an informed decision. Always read the fine print and understand the terms and conditions to avoid any surprises down the line.     Potential Downsides to Consider

    While zero deposit car finance offers numerous advantages, it's crucial to be aware of the potential downsides. One of the most significant considerations is that you'll likely pay more interest over the life of the loan compared to a deal with a deposit. Since you're borrowing the entire value of the car, the interest charges will be higher, increasing the overall cost of financing. Another potential drawback is higher monthly payments. Without a deposit to reduce the loan amount, your monthly payments will be larger, which could strain your budget if you're not careful. It's essential to assess your finances and ensure you can comfortably afford these payments before committing to a zero deposit deal. Zero deposit car finance may also come with stricter eligibility criteria. Lenders may require a higher credit score or proof of stable income to mitigate the risk of lending without a deposit. If you have a poor credit history or limited income, you may find it challenging to get approved for a zero deposit deal. Additionally, the range of cars available under zero deposit finance might be limited. Some lenders may only offer zero deposit deals on specific models or brands, restricting your choices. It's important to research and compare different lenders to find a deal that suits your needs and preferences. Another factor to consider is the risk of negative equity. If the value of your car depreciates faster than you're paying off the loan, you could end up owing more than the car is worth. This can be problematic if you need to sell the car before the end of the finance agreement. Finally, zero deposit deals may come with additional fees or charges, such as higher arrangement fees or early repayment penalties. It's crucial to read the fine print and understand all the terms and conditions before signing up for a deal.     Tips for Securing the Best Zero Deposit Car Finance Deal

    To snag the best zero deposit car finance deal, you've got to play it smart, guys. First off, know your credit score. Your credit score is like your financial report card, and lenders will use it to determine your eligibility and interest rates. Get a copy of your credit report and check for any errors or inconsistencies. If you find any, dispute them immediately to improve your score. A higher credit score means you're more likely to get approved for a zero deposit deal with favorable terms. Next up, shop around and compare offers. Don't settle for the first deal you find. Research different lenders and compare their interest rates, fees, and repayment terms. Online comparison tools can be incredibly helpful in this process. Look for lenders that specialize in zero deposit car finance as they may offer more competitive rates and flexible terms. It's also wise to get pre-approved for finance. This gives you a clear idea of how much you can borrow and what your monthly payments will be. With pre-approval in hand, you can shop for a car with confidence, knowing you have the financial backing to make a purchase. Negotiate the price of the car. Just because you're getting zero deposit finance doesn't mean you can't negotiate the price of the vehicle. Do your research and find out what similar cars are selling for in your area. Be prepared to walk away if the dealer isn't willing to offer a fair price. Every little bit you save on the purchase price will reduce the amount you need to finance, lowering your monthly payments and overall cost. Read the fine print carefully. Before signing any finance agreement, take the time to read and understand all the terms and conditions. Pay close attention to the interest rate, repayment schedule, fees, and any penalties for early repayment or late payments. Don't hesitate to ask questions if anything is unclear. It's crucial to be fully informed before committing to a finance deal. Finally, consider a guarantor. If you have a limited credit history or a low credit score, having a guarantor can improve your chances of getting approved for a zero deposit deal. A guarantor is someone who agrees to be responsible for your debt if you fail to make payments. This can provide lenders with added security and increase your likelihood of approval.     Alternatives to Zero Deposit Car Finance

    If zero deposit car finance doesn't quite fit your needs or circumstances, don't worry, there are several alternative options to consider. One popular alternative is personal loans. You can apply for a personal loan from a bank or credit union and use the funds to purchase a car outright. Personal loans often come with competitive interest rates and flexible repayment terms, making them a viable option for many people. Another alternative is saving up for a deposit. While it may take some time, saving up a deposit can significantly reduce the amount you need to borrow, lowering your monthly payments and overall cost of financing. Consider setting a savings goal and creating a budget to track your progress. Even a small deposit can make a big difference in the long run. Leasing is another option to consider. Leasing involves paying a monthly fee to use a car for a set period, typically two to three years. At the end of the lease term, you return the car to the leasing company. Leasing can be a good option if you want to drive a new car without the long-term commitment of ownership. However, it's important to note that you won't own the car at the end of the lease term. You could also consider a hire purchase agreement. This is similar to traditional car finance, but you don't own the car until you've made all the required payments. Hire purchase agreements often require a deposit, but you may be able to find deals with lower deposit requirements than traditional finance. Consider buying a used car. Used cars are typically more affordable than new cars, which can make them easier to finance or purchase outright. You may be able to find a reliable used car for a fraction of the cost of a new car, allowing you to avoid the need for zero deposit finance altogether. Finally, explore manufacturer financing options. Some car manufacturers offer their own financing programs, which may include special deals or incentives. Check with your local dealerships to see what financing options are available.
